Output 8eccf29b82fff74dfcf7aec00cf94e6cc9920c2a4e94c3bbc29a2125cad35cea:2

value
11294995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dc309b8bd6816d54a183e8c47e2aec7fedbb0a6 OP_EQUAL
address
3Ecar4tmevzDYeuxBX5nrg1WysRHAtNMvs
transaction
8eccf29b82fff74dfcf7aec00cf94e6cc9920c2a4e94c3bbc29a2125cad35cea
confirmations
353054
spent
true